The Hawthorns

The Hawthorns is an all-seater football stadium with a capacity of 26,272. The ground was the last Football League ground to be built in the 19th century. At an altitude of 551 feet (168 m), it is the highest ground among those of all 92 Premier League and Football League clubs.
